Keyword Research to Drive Traffic
Keyword research forms the backbone of effective SEO strategies. By identifying the phrases and terms potential customers are using to search for their products or services, marketers can optimize their content accordingly. Tools like Google Keyword Planner, SEMrush, and Ahrefs can assist in identifying high-volume keywords and understanding search intent.
It’s important to consider not only the popularity of keywords but also their relevance to your target audience. Long-tail keywords, which are more specific and usually longer phrases, can often lead to higher conversion rates since they typically cater to users closer to the end of the buying cycle.
On-Page vs. Off-Page SEO Techniques
SEO can be divided into two primary categories: on-page SEO and off-page SEO. Understanding the difference and integrating both techniques is crucial for a successful SEO strategy.
- On-Page SEO: This includes all optimizations that can be made directly on a website. Key elements include title tags, meta descriptions, header tags, and the quality of content itself. Factors such as site speed, mobile-friendliness, and secure connections also play a vital role.
- Off-Page SEO: These practices occur outside the website and primarily focus on building backlinks and social media engagement. Earning quality backlinks from authoritative websites is vital, as it significantly impacts search rankings.
A balanced approach that incorporates both on-page and off-page strategies will likely yield the best results.

Measuring the Success of Content Campaigns
To determine the effectiveness of content marketing efforts, it is vital to measure performance through analytics. KPIs such as page views, social shares, engagement rates, and conversion rates can provide insights into how well content resonates with the audience.
Tools like Google Analytics can help track these metrics, allowing marketers to refine their strategies over time. A/B testing different content formats and distribution methods can lead to improved results and a better understanding of the target audience.
